Output 66658bb5a1ae8a0623ef1da8f4071e2c339bea2eec66240cbf9722bbf400e1c3:1

value
9378646
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f55ba8c7f83447084ff2d62633354f5595b688c OP_EQUALVERIFY OP_CHECKSIG
address
1CcHWu3sLPtwu4CxQ9RAbhecyCmwkchK3i
transaction
66658bb5a1ae8a0623ef1da8f4071e2c339bea2eec66240cbf9722bbf400e1c3
spent
true